Transaction 2ab21e0d6d52d17cfcf3e9f7d718e1f2c13c0721f84d9b23de14bec9d1d8d2ea

1 Input
1 Outputs
  • 2ab21e0d6d52d17cfcf3e9f7d718e1f2c13c0721f84d9b23de14bec9d1d8d2ea:0
  • value  11380889
    address  3BMEXSUiUYdYUxqbnk9xAaARqb88ZByBjG